Transaction 3e84a3eaab27abc70c2d3e76ef9115c56a436c0a61ffe3e5bba22fca567c7543
1 Input
2 Outputs
- 3e84a3eaab27abc70c2d3e76ef9115c56a436c0a61ffe3e5bba22fca567c7543:0
- 3e84a3eaab27abc70c2d3e76ef9115c56a436c0a61ffe3e5bba22fca567c7543:1
value 1354978
address 1DnF9QW9HWtspHC9F7MB9RsJLtqDbUsLhu
value 3741438
address 3KRWoHjU34jUAU2N7XCEKVUsSNo7TapK94